Question 166: To ask the Tánaiste and Minister for Finance the status of the Office of Public Works purchase of a site (details supplied) adjacent to Mountjoy Prison; the use the OPW will put the site to; the amount the site cost; when the OPW expects to occupy the site; and if he will make a statement on the matter. The Office of Public Works have appointed a design team, in order to seek full planning Permission for the redevelopment of the Mountjoy Prison site. The Cash and Carry site, which was purchased by the OPW for €23.5m, excluding VAT, will be incorporated into redevelopment plans for the Mountjoy site. The OPW will take possession of the Cash and Carry site in July 2009.
